Had my Droid for about a week.  Love it but battery life is horrible.  I have turned off GPS, and download the task killer app. that was suggested, but I am still not getting very long usage.  When I first got it I charged it till it said it was fully charged.  I have read some blogs where people charged all night ?  I understand we are using a mini laptop and will drain usage, but I would like to get more than a couple hours out of battery life when I am not even using it that much !  Any suggestions ??

 

Also I can't seem to get my notification sounds changed when I receive texts, it seems to be stuck on the default setting of saying "droid" when I get a text and I want this changed. I have gone into sound settings but it still keeps defaulting back ??

setting>Location&security>Use wireless networks (and use GPS satellites), disable both

setting>accounts&sync>background data, disable (this one will actually tell you that you will save battery life by turning it off

setting>privacy>use my location, disable

 

when you use your gps, run some apps, or browse the market, you will need these on but when you arent using them, turn them off

 

download the power widget, you can turn off some of these items just with a simple click. you can also control the brightness level, turn off the brightness when you can like indoors.

Try turning your screen timeout to 15 or 30 seconds instead of the default minute, also be sure your bluetooth and wifi are off. Also when you go to settings, about phone, and battery use it will tell you what is using up your battery the most.

 

To change your notification, go to messaging, hit the menu button, settings, scroll down and there will be notification settings
